BUTLER v. BARNHART

No. 02-5312.

353 F.3d 992 (2004)

Joan S. BUTLER, Appellant, v. Jo Anne B. BARNHART, Commissioner, Social Security Administration, Appellee.

United States Court of Appeals, District of Columbia Circuit.

Decided January 13, 2004.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Stephen F. Shea argued the cause for the appellant.

Fred E. Haynes, Assistant United States Attorney, argued the cause for the appellee. Roscoe C. Howard, Jr., United States Attorney, and R. Craig Lawrence, Assistant United States Attorney, were on brief. Mark E. Nagle, Assistant United States Attorney, entered an appearance.

Before: HENDERSON, TATEL and GARLAND, Circuit Judges.


Opinion for the court filed by Circuit Judge HENDERSON.

KAREN LeCRAFT HENDERSON, Circuit Judge:

Joan Butler appeals from the district court's judgment affirming the denial by the Social Security Administration (SSA) Commissioner (Commissioner) of her application for disability insurance benefits under Title II of the Social Security Act (Act), 42 U.S.C. §§ 401 et seq., and supplemental security income...
